> I noticed mvn pulled a new lift today and it seems it's still not
> working with scala 2.7.2? I'm not worried about it or anything just
> wondering if I'm doing something wrong since I think David Pollack
> remarked that once 2.7.2 final was released lift would be immediately
> updated...



I didn't same "immediately", I said soon after.  Upgrading any software is a
non-trivial task.

There is a 2.7.2 branch of Lift.  It's been maintained in parallel with
Scala's 2.7.2 development.

Lift depends on more than just Scala... it also depends on Specs and
ScalaCheck.  These packages were upgraded to Scala 2.7.2-final over the
weekend.  Expect Lift to be updated to 2.7.2-final this week.
